Welcome to Conley Elementary

School Profileclock tower at school


Mission Statement:
The mission of J. Michael Conley Elementary is to work in partnership with the community and parents/families to create a strong foundation that meets the individual needs of students, developing leadership skills with an emphasis on service, kindness, and compassion. 


Grades: Kindergarten – 5th
Enrollment: 690 students
Principal: Ben Threadgill
Assistant Principal: Ava Williams and Cara Garrett
School Hours: 8:30 AM – 2:50 PM

Frequently Asked Questions

Can’t find what you need? Utilize the search feature at the top of the page to look up key words.

  • We offer a range of programs, including special education, English language development, gifted education, and counseling services to support diverse student needs.

  • Safety is our top priority. We have secure campus entry points, regular emergency drills, and on-site staff trained in emergency response. Our visitor management system ensures that all guests are signed in and monitored.

  • Our elementary school day begins at 7:50 a.m. and ends at 2:50 p.m., with after-school programs available for families needing extended care.

  • Registration is straightforward and can be done online here at LCS Admissions Office.

  • We welcome family involvement! Parents can volunteer in classrooms, join the PTA, participate in family nights, or attend school events. Your involvement strengthens our school community and supports your child's learning experience.

  • Technology is integrated to enhance learning, with resources such as interactive whiteboards, tablets, and educational software that support students' digital literacy and engagement. All students have a chromebook assigned to them for daily use in the classroom.
